Abstract
Die Erfindung betrifft ein Differenzdruckventil (1), insbesondere für ein Expansionsorgan einer Kraftfahrzeugklimaanlage, zur Regelung eines Durchflusses eines Fluids in Abhängigkeit einer Druckdifferenz, die zwischen der Hochdruckseite (HD) und der Saugdruckseite (SD) des Differenzdruckventils (1) anliegt, wobei das Differenzdruckventil ein Drosselelement (3), das den Durchfluss durch eine Drosselstelle (2) regelt, und eine das Drosselelement (3) in Schließrichtung vorspannende Feder (5) aufweist, und ferner das Drosselelement (3) einen kugelförmigen Kopf (4) und einen Schaft aufweist. The invention relates to a differential pressure valve (1), in particular for an expansion element of an automotive air conditioning system, for controlling a flow of a fluid in response to a pressure difference between the high pressure side (HD) and the suction pressure side (SD) of the differential pressure valve (1), wherein the differential pressure valve a throttle element (3) which regulates the flow through a throttle point (2), and a spring (5) biasing the throttle element (3) in the closing direction, and further comprising the throttle element (3) a spherical head (4) and a shaft ,
